summaryrefslogtreecommitdiff
path: root/rust/helpers/helpers.c
diff options
context:
space:
mode:
authorPeter Griffin <peter.griffin@linaro.org>2025-03-19 18:30:20 +0300
committerMartin K. Petersen <martin.petersen@oracle.com>2025-04-03 16:53:50 +0300
commitf92bb7436802f8eb7ee72dc911a33c8897fde366 (patch)
treecd8d3f2d83b9ccb63086016f7049c0c0feb1cee9 /rust/helpers/helpers.c
parent68f5ef7eebf0f41df4d38ea55a54c2462af1e3d6 (diff)
downloadlinux-f92bb7436802f8eb7ee72dc911a33c8897fde366.tar.xz
scsi: ufs: exynos: Disable iocc if dma-coherent property isn't set
If dma-coherent property isn't set then descriptors are non-cacheable and the iocc shareability bits should be disabled. Without this UFS can end up in an incompatible configuration and suffer from random cache related stability issues. Suggested-by: Bart Van Assche <bvanassche@acm.org> Fixes: cc52e15397cc ("scsi: ufs: ufs-exynos: Support ExynosAuto v9 UFS") Signed-off-by: Peter Griffin <peter.griffin@linaro.org> Link: https://lore.kernel.org/r/20250319-exynos-ufs-stability-fixes-v2-3-96722cc2ba1b@linaro.org Cc: Chanho Park <chanho61.park@samsung.com> Cc: stable@vger.kernel.org Reviewed-by: Bart Van Assche <bvanassche@acm.org>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Diffstat (limited to 'rust/helpers/helpers.c')
0 files changed, 0 insertions, 0 deletions